Common building block of electrical circuits that easily permits the movement of electrons from an electrical source to a load and back.

Explanation:
Providing a low-resistance path for current to travel from the source to the load (and back to complete the circuit) is what a conductor does. Conductors—like wires and traces—have free charge carriers that move easily, so they form the continuous path that connects all parts of a circuit. While resistors, inductors, and capacitors are important for shaping and storing energy in the circuit, they do not serve as the simple, easy path that allows electrons to move freely from source to load. Conductor is the basic element that enables that movement and completes the loop.
